Truly Multi-Generational Public Spaces

The worldwide number of people over sixty years of age is growing at a faster pace than that of any other age group. At current rate, by 2050, there will for the first time in human history be more people (two billion) over sixty years of age than people younger than fourteen. 

At the same time it has been found that a whopping 80% of the elderly’s ailments ease or disappear with a thirty minute daily exercise that takes place outdoors and in company of others. So what can we do to cater for this increasingly important public space user group?
